MargaretMURRAYSadly on 8th January 2022 at her home in New Waltham, Margaret aged 97 years passed away. Beloved wife to the late Arthur, dearly loved mum to Sue, treasured sister to Norah and the late James, John and Alice, a cherished aunt, great-aunt, a good friend to many and a loyal member of St Matthews Church New Waltham. A celebration of Margaret's life will take place at St Matthews Church New Waltham on Monday 7th February 2022 at 11.00am. Family flowers only please by request. Donations in lieu if so desired may be made payable to either The Macular Society or the R.N.I.D c/o Mashfords Funeral Home Norfolk Lane Cleethorpes DN35 8BB. Enquiries Tel: 01472 200004
